He began as the Vice President to McKinley, where he was pretty unhappy and thought to be to "cowboy" for politics. After McKinley was shot and died, Roosevelt was sworn in as the 26th president

Photo by Justin in SD

He promised to keep McKinley's cabinet and policies.
Then in Nov. 1904 Roosevelt won the presidency against Alton Brooks Parker.
His VP was Charles Warren Fairbanks

He became known as the "trust buster", curbing the power of larger corporations.
He also responded to public outcry about abuses in food packaging. He passed Meat Inspection act and Pure Food and Drug act

He also set out to build the Panama Canal.
He had to convince congress to let him pass the canal in Panem, and he had a treaty written up, only to have it be rejected by the Columbian government. The Panamanians rebelled supported by Roosevelt and won.
